Having helped to refine the post games of some of the best players in the NBA, Hakeem Olajuwon quite reasonably believes he could help take Kevin Durant and Blake Griffin’s games to the next level. lululemon In a conversation with Nice Kicks about his new sneaker venture, The Dream also praised two of his superstar disciples, Kobe Bryant and LeBron James.
